3C設備
作者的敗家記錄,包含iPad、Nexus 7、Galaxy S3等iOS與Android相關電腦設備,也有中華電信ADSL網路與NAS設備等之應用技巧。
Windows學習誌
聚焦於Windows作業系統各個版本的使用經驗與操作技巧,有Windows XP、Windows Vista、Windows 7、Windows 8與Windows Server等不同版本。
檔案、資料夾管理
日常使用電腦時有很大的比例是在操作檔案與資料夾,在此分類裡作者介紹了增進作業效率的各式技巧與心得分享。
生產力工具
與工作效提升有關的各式工具、網站服務,例如Toodledo、Evernote、Google各式服務等之經驗分享。
閱讀筆記
作者於網站衝浪之際,特別轉貼有所感的文章,內容不限電腦科技,尚有不少人文社經之作。
首頁 » Markdown工具
作者: 日期: 2022/05/08 – 10:42:06尚無留言 | 瀏覽數: 13 / 13
Obsidian編輯器是撰寫內容的最主要環境,選擇好適合的外掛能帶來效率最高的工作生產力。
以下操作皆在【設定(Settings)】→【編輯器(Editor)】→【顯示(Display)】裡運行。
設置項目 | 功能 | 操作步驟 |
---|---|---|
設定每行寬度(Readable Line Length) | 設定每行容納字數 | 取消勾選可顯示較多文字 |
摺疊標題(Fold Heading) | 標題可否摺疊起來 | 勾選後列表左側會出現摺疊符號供操作 |
摺疊列表(Fold Indent) | 列表可否摺疊起來 | 勾選後列表左側會出現摺疊符號供操作 |
縮排指引(Show Indentation Guides) | 列表是否顯示垂直指引線 | 勾選後出現垂直線 |
【設定(Settings)】→【編輯器(Editor)】→【Advanced】→【Auto Convert HTML】勾選後,複製超鏈接的剪貼簿內容時:
* 按Ctrl/Cmd+V貼入或拖拉時,會自動形成[]()
格式
* 按Ctrl/Cmd+Shift+V貼入或拖拉時,不轉換格式
在右側邊欄顯示大綱面板,除了顯示大綱外,也可點擊大綱項目讓編輯器直接跳到該標題位置。
不使用大綱面板時,可點擊【⋮】更多選項→【開啟大綱】,在新窗格裡顯示大綱項目。
當我們能很容易的看到標題等級,可以很輕易的決定新的標題的等級。
最簡單的方法是安裝並啟用Lapel外掛(Live Preview)。點擊Lapel顯示的H1~H6,能選擇變更標題等級。
另一個方法是CSS片段,在標題列最後附加H?文字以標識等級。CSS裡把.markdown-preview-view
改成.markdown-reading-view
則可讓閱讀模式出現H?文字。
▼ 再複製h2~h6即可
.markdown-preview-view h1:hover::after,
.is-live-preview .HyperMD-header-1:hover::after {
content: 'H1';
font-size: 0.7rem;
width: auto;
margin-left: 10px;
border: 1px solid;
padding: 0px 2px;
border-radius: var(--radius-xs);
top: 0px;
}
有三種方法。
按快捷鍵立即輸出井號,這是最快速的標題標記輸入方法。
macOS: Ctrl=Cmd,Alt=Option
預設按鍵 | 功能說明 | Action |
---|---|---|
Ctrl + Shift + 9 | 切換區塊引言 | Toggle Blockquote |
Ctrl + Shift + 8 | 切換無序列表 | Toggle Bulleted List |
Ctrl + Shift + 7 | 切換有序列表 | Toggle Numbered List |
Ctrl + Shift + 6 | 切換複選框 | Toggle Checklist |
Ctrl + Alt + 0 | 移除# |
Apply Normal text style |
Ctrl + Alt + 1 | 套用一級標題 | Apply Heading 1 |
Ctrl + Alt + 2 | 套用二級標題 | Apply Heading 2 |
Ctrl + Alt + 3 | 套用三級標題 | Apply Heading 3 |
Ctrl + Alt + 4 | 套用四級標題 | Apply Heading 4 |
Ctrl + Alt + 5 | 套用五級標題 | Apply Heading 5 |
Ctrl + Alt + 6 | 套用六級標題 | Apply Heading 6 |
輸入>
後在彈出的選單裡挑選要插入的Markdown標記:h1~h6。
在cMenu裡新增按鈕【切換標題(Toggle Heading)】。
安裝並啟用Number Headings外掛,可自動做標題編號。細節後續再介紹。
安裝並啟用Creases外掛,可指定要收合或展開的特定等級標題。細節後續再介紹。
安裝並啟用Dynamic Table of Contents外掛,再於要插入目錄處輸入toc程式碼區塊:
```toc ```
除了用Markdown Shortcuts外掛插入表格格式手動輸入外,可使用下列外掛以加快輸入速度:
[!WARNING] 注意❗
表格上下插入空行,以免Update Table時上下內容被覆蓋
剪貼簿裡的圖片按Ctrl+V即能插入圖片。有下列外掛可使用:
使用Various Complements外掛可由儲存庫或本筆記找出符合輸入部份字串的建議使用清單,按Enter後補全文字。
常用的語法,例如各種類型的Callouts或LaTex等,皆可使用Various Complements的自訂字典來減輕輸入時的記憶負擔。
啟用核心的斜線命令後,在行首輸入斜線(/)可彈出命令選單,輸入部份命令字串後挑選到要執行的命令後按Enter。
CJK用戶可使用Command Alias外掛加入命令別名以快速輸入與選擇。
不想萬事皆透過鍵盤時,可啟用cMenu,將經常使用的Markdown操作加入選單裡,以方便選單點選操作。
Code Editor Shortcuts外掛有更多一般代碼編輯器的按鍵可設定。
macOS: Ctrl=Cmd,Alt=Option
按鍵 | 功能 | 外掛 |
---|---|---|
Ctrl+O | 快速切換(開檔) | |
Ctrl+P | 開啟命令面板 | |
Ctrl+N | 建立新筆記 | |
Ctrl+Y | 刪除行 | Code Editor Shortcuts |
Ctrl+D | 複製行 | Code Editor Shortcuts |
Ctrl+J | 連接兩行 | Code Editor Shortcuts |
Alt+↑ | 跳到上個標題 | Code Editor Shortcuts |
Alt+↓ | 跳到下個標題 | Code Editor Shortcuts |
Shift+Enter | 往下插入空行 | |
Ctrl+Enter | 複選框切換 | |
Ctrl+Shift+F | 全域搜尋 | |
Ctrl+W | 關閉當前窗格 | |
Ctrl+K | 選取文字後按鍵,形成超鏈接 | |
Ctrl+← | 1. 英文:向左一個Word
2. 中文:向左一句 |
|
Ctrl+→ | 1. 英文:向右一個Word |
2. 中文:向右一句
| |
標準的Markdown文字是沒有顏色變更的語法,雖然不鼓勵,但如果追求顏值是你的人生大事的話,可以透過CSS片段來變更,基本上都是插入HTML標籤<span class="顏色CSS">文字</span>
來達成。
我介紹過的美容影片如下:
我在Various Complements外掛的自訂字典檔裡設定了顏色的縮寫,方便以選單的方法來插入顏色的標籤:
%% color: 啟用notation-colour-blocks.css %%
%% -- foreground color %%
cl-green=><span class="note-green">$END$</span>
cl-yellow=><span class="note-yellow">$END$</span>
%% --background color %%
bg-green=><span class="green-bg">$END$</span>
bg-yellow=><span class="yellow-bg">$END$</span>
%% --mark color %%
mk-green=><mark class="green">$END$</span>
mk-yellow=><mark class="yellow">$END$</mark>
表情符號的使用可以豐富文字的表現,常用的外掛有下面幾種:
表情符號使用在標題時經常會無法正確顯示,此時將標題的CSS font-weight改成小於600 (例如用599)即可正常。
使用Linter外掛,可設定多種規則,可自行設定檢查的觸發時間。
Obsidian的編輯區不止能用做文字編輯器,也能當做畫布。
外掛名稱 | 功能簡述 | 安裝方法 | YouTube介紹網址 |
---|---|---|---|
Lapel | 最左側顯示標題等級 | 第三方外掛 | |
Format Hotkeys | 標題井號切換 | 第三方外掛 | |
Markdown Shortcuts | 輸入> 彈出語法選單 |
第三方外掛 | https://youtu.be/IQpbILHrz0o |
cMenu | 浮動視窗提供命令按鈕 | 第三方外掛 | https://youtu.be/IQpbILHrz0o |
Number Headings | 標籤自動編號 | 第三方外掛 | |
Creases | 標題摺疊切換 | 第三方外掛 | |
Dynamic Table of Contents | 動態目錄 | 第三方外掛 | https://youtu.be/TmTLQ_ec3k4 |
Table Editor | 視覺化表格編輯 | 第三方外掛 | https://youtu.be/rZX_ZVPOgC8 |
Advanced Tables | 表格工具列 | 第三方外掛 | https://youtu.be/s9YcjN9kRoc |
Notion-like Tables | 視覺化表格編輯(Notion形式) | 第三方外掛 | |
Attachment name formatting | 附件依檔名編號自動改名 | 第三方外掛 | |
Image Auto Upload | 圖片自動上傳圖床 | 第三方外掛 | |
Upgit+Shell Command | 圖片自動上傳圖床 | 第三方外掛 | https://youtu.be/nGII-khqm2o |
Image Toolkit | 圖片工具組 | 第三方外掛 | |
Local Image | 下載圖片網址並變更鏈接 | 第三方外掛 | |
Various complements | 文字自動補全 | 第三方外掛 | https://youtu.be/tiidkQhKjLY |
Command Alias | 自訂命令別名 | 第三方外掛 | https://youtu.be/8-WWw7loeQw |
Code Editor Shortcuts | 編輯按鍵設定 | 第三方外掛 | |
Linter | Markdown語法檢查 | 第三方外掛 | https://youtu.be/62kuD7LT_pA |
Emoji Toolbar | 表情符號選擇對話窗 | 第三方外掛 | https://youtu.be/d6aCT-gyilA |
Emoji Shortcodes | 輸入表情符號代碼插入表情符號 | 第三方外掛 |
##